Football Preview: Countryside Cougars vs. Gulf Buccaneers
The Countryside Cougars will head out to take on the Gulf Buccaneers at 7:00 p.m. on Friday. Countryside is looking for their season's first win.
Countryside's offense might be in the hot seat on Friday considering what happened against River Ridge last Monday. They took a blow against the Royal Knights, falling 63-0. While losing is never fun, the Cougars can't take it too hard given the team's big disadvantage in MaxPreps' Florida football rankings (they are ranked 531st, while the Royal Knights are ranked 165th).
Meanwhile, Gulf was able to grind out a solid victory over Sunlake on Friday, taking the game 26-15.
It was another big night for Antonio Muniz, who rushed for 159 yards and two touchdowns while picking up 8.4 yards per carry. With that strong performance, he is now averaging an impressive 105.5 rushing yards per game. Jaydn Wood also helped out as he racked up 109 rushing yards.
Gulf was unstoppable on the ground and finished the game with 255 rushing yards. That's the most rushing yards they've managed all season.
Countryside's defeat dropped their record down to 0-6. As for Gulf, the win got them back to even at 3-3.
